Editor's Verdict:
Streamline.net earns its name, with an attractively and simply designed website, which clearly displays the differences between its four shared hosting plans. However, beyond this, there is not much here to warrant interest, with Streamline's plans failing to live up to the standard of its website. Although no aspect of the company's hosting is truly disastrous, neither does it excel in any one area. Whatever you are looking for from your shared hosting plan, you will be able to find better elsewhere.
Shared Hosting
Despite a small amount of flexibility and a choice between Linux and Windows operating system, the best word to describe most of Streamline's plans might be 'limited'. At a time when many of the site's competitors are offering 'unlimited' specifications, databases, email accounts and domains hosted, Streamline caps nearly everything, and at quite severe levels. The exception to this rule is of course bandwidth, with the unlimited transfer allowance allowing you to attract high visitor traffic to your website. However, with such limited disk space, those wanting to create large or media-rich sites will be quite restricted, and with all but the Multisite plan allowing customers to host only 1 domain per account, even the small prices constitute quite poor value for money.
When it comes to website design, Streamline's offering is also quite meager. The Starter plan, in particular, offers very poor functionality, with minimal script support. And with only 1 FTP account on the lower three plans, and no database provision on any but the company's Plus package, users with more ambitious website design aims will be disappointed. When it comes to email, most users will be able to run their sites within the limits that Streamline imposes on mail boxes and forwarders. However, charging users for antispam functions seems a desperate measure, and certainly one not taken by many other web hosts.
Support
Streamline's technical support is sufficient for the majority of users' needs, with both telephone and ticket contact and an adequate online resource area. However, we would like to have seen a live chat support option, and the limited hours on the telephone support may prove restrictive if you are trying to fit in a call around working hours or if you have an urgent issue that needs solving during the night. A slightly extended online support center would also have been useful, with greater emphasis on step-by-step guides or video tutorials.
Although Streamline has one or two nice features, it really fails to compete with the multitude of other shared hosting specialists on the web.
